Chapter 13:

Sirius stared down at the little girl wiggling around in his arms, his little girl. Molly had handed her to him and ordered him to keep a good watch on her and to not screw up. She had gone to retrieve something from the twins who had just flood a hour ago. Even though he would never admit it if asked, Sirius was extremely gratified by Molly's trust in him to watch over Sirina.

But now that he was alone with her, he had no idea what to do with her. He had not taken care of a baby since Harry and even then Lily had kept a close eye on him so he did not do something stupid. He really had no idea what to do.

As if on cue, Sirina started crying, loudly. Sirius stared at her horrified. What to do, he asked himself.

"Shh," Sirius tried, "don't cry."

He bounced her up and down in his arms which only succeeded in making her cry louder. He groaned to himself and searched the room frantically for anything to help him.

He saw what he needed in the corner and headed over to it. It was one of those bouncy seat things. He scooted it over into the middle of the living room floor and placed a screaming Sirina into it. She waved her little arms around hysterically and reared her head back to prepare for a bone-chilling scream.

Sirius sat down on the floor and just stared at her, unsure of what to do. He accio'd a box of her toys over and started to try every single one of them. None of them worked, that is until….

"What's this?" Sirius asked himself in half-interest, observing the stuffed black dog. We observed it carefully, noticing the similarity between this dog and his animagus form. Maybe Hermione did care for him more than she'd like to admit.

But Sirius did not get the chance to dwell on that thought for once Sirina spotted her new favorite toy, her crying quieted down a little. He immediately handed her the toy, grateful to anything that could stop her for a while.

But Sirina still sniffed and even with her toy, looked on verge of tears again. Sirius clutched his head, preparing for the worst, and sure enough Sirina came through.

Suddenly an idea formed in Sirius mind. He smiled mischievously before changing into a dog. Sirina stopped crying and quietly observed him.

He changed back causing Sirina to giggle. Proud of himself, Sirius continued to change back and forth a number of times. Every time, Sirina would gasp and laugh with joy.

"I see you two are enjoying yourselves," a motherly voice commented from the doorway.

Sirius turned back into a man and turned to look at Molly. He felt like he needed to explain himself. "She was crying and that was the only thing to get her to stop."

"Did you ever try a bottle?"

Sirius mentally hit himself. Stupid. He couldn't believe that he never thought of that. "Um…."

"You didn't," Molly stated simply.

Sirius shook his head and smiled apologetically at her.

Molly shook her head and walked over to the couch. She pulled a Baby Playzone Kick and Whirl Carnival out from behind it. (I got that toy from Fisher-Price, I haven't had a baby in the family for 6 or 7 years now so if you've never heard of it, sorry.) She took it over to him and laid it in front of him.

"Let her play with this while I go fix her up a bottle. Watch her, though, and make sure she doesn't get hurt," Molly told him before going to the kitchen.

Sirius carefully followed Molly's instructions and gazed in wonderment as his daughter, his, played merrily. She seemed so content. She didn't have a care in the world. She just lived to laugh when she was happy and cry when something was wrong. It was amazing, Sirius thought to himself, how utterly simple a baby's life could be.

A small sigh, picked up by his doglike hearing, made him look up from the spectacular scene in front of him. Molly stood there, watching both of them, with a small smile on her face.

"It's amazing isn't it?" She asked softly.

"What is?"

"How easily a content a baby is if you provide it with the right stuff. They're not demanding, not like older children or adults, they take whatever you give them."

Sirius smiled. "Sometimes."

Molly chuckled. "Oh yes, sometimes they can be a little…overpowering."

Sirius nodded. "She's worth it though," he added softly.

He didn't think Molly had heard, but she had and his words made her pause in thought. Could it be….? "Here's the bottle."

Sirius stared stupidly at the bottle she was holding out to him. "What am I supposed to do with it?"

Molly laughed. "Why feed her of course."

Sirius gulped. "M…m…me?"

"Yes you," Molly told him.

"But why can't you? I mean, you already know how to do it and everything."

"Exactly. I do know how to do it and you don't so you are going to learn," Molly stated in a voice that held no room for argument.

"Um…."

Sirius suddenly found Sirina thrust into his arms.

"Here," Molly urged, "you have to hold her like this." She moved Sirina to the right position in his arms. "Then you take the bottle and hold it like this….yes, there you go…careful now. That's the ticket…"

Sirius couldn't help but smile as his daughter, his he stressed, sucked greedily at the bottle. She hummed softly as she drank and kept clutching at the bottle with her little hands. She was just too cute.

"Molly?" A voice called from the kitchen.

"In here Hermione!" Molly called back.

Sirius groaned and looked around for a place to hide but then thought better of it. Why should he hide? This was after all his house and his daughter too. He narrowed his eyes at the door and willed her to enter.

Sure enough, she did and did a double take when she saw Sirius feeding Sirina but, to Sirius' surprise, she did not say anything. Instead, she turned to Molly.

"Thank you so much for watching Sirina today."

"It was no problem dear, any way I can help. Sirius was a big help too. Him and Sirina get along famously."

Hermione nervously twirled a lock of hair around her finger as she debated over what to say next. "Um…Mrs. Weasley…I mean Molly, do you think you could perhaps watch Sirina for another moment or two while I talk to Sirius?"

Molly smiled happily. "I would be delighted dear."

Molly walked over and easily removed Sirina from Sirius' arms. She then left them alone with only the Baby Playzone Kick and Whirl Carnival between them.

They stared at each other for a while, Hermione not knowing how to start this conversation and Sirius unwilling to mess it up again by opening his mouth and saying something incredibly stupid that would only serve to infuriate her.

"I'm sorry," Hermione finally muttered.

Sirius stared intently at her. "For what?" He finally asked.

"For….for everything really. You are Sirina's father and deserve to be with her and happy. I won't try to keep her from you, you know? You can spend as much time as you like with her. She deserves a father."

"What about you?" He asked softly.

Hermione gulped. "Me? What do you mean?"

"I mean," Sirius said slowly, "don't you deserve something too?"

Hermione gave a nervous laugh. "I don't think I deserve anything with the way I've been acting lately. I have been so selfish and self-centered."

"I think you deserve to be happy."

"Happy?" Hermione asked, confused. "I am happy."

"Are you?" Sirius asked skeptically. He could see through the lies in her eyes. She wasn't happy but she acted it so her friends did not get too suspicious.

She stared at him, deep in thought. "I love you Sirius," she said softly.

"I love you too, Hermione. But I need to know what you want from me. You refuse me every time I try to convince you to allow us to be together and I don't know what you need anymore."

"I need time. I do want to be with you, it's just….it's hard."

Sirius smiled at her encouragingly. "Then why don't we take our time? Let's just go slowly and see where this leads us."

Hermione looked at him hopefully. "You mean it? You'll accept not rushing into things?"

"For you, I'll wait till the end of the world," Sirius replied earnestly. "Don't you get it Hermione? I love you and will do anything to be with you. You are the first person I think of when I wake up and the last person when I drift off to sleep. You are in my dreams and my thoughts every single day, everywhere I go. I can't get enough of you. I love you so much Hermione."

A tear slipped down over her cheek as she rushed into his arms. "I love you so much," she whispered into his chest.

He just held her tight, enjoying the feel of her body pressed up against his once more. "Please say you'll give us a chance."

Hermione looked up into his eyes and smiled. "I want to be with you," she said simply.

Sirius smiled, "Good, because I want to be with you too." Then, he kissed her softly, his lips moving gently against hers, taking his time. "I love you," he whispered against her forehead.
